Hi team,

Before I hand off the 3.2 release, please note the humidity sensor drift reported on Verdana controllers in the Elmbrook trial site. Drift exceeds 4% after roughly ten days of continuous operation; firmware 3.2.1 adds an automatic recalibration cycle every 72 hours. Support should advise growers to install 3.2.1 and trigger a manual recalibration once. The hotfix bundle must be verified before distribution, so I'm including the signing key used for the 3.2.1 packages below.

release key, fahof-yagap: bky3_m5d

### Partner SFTP drop stalls (Harborline feed)

If the nightly Harborline drop hangs at handshake, it's usually the partner rotating their host key without telling us — compare against the pinned fingerprint before accepting anything. Failed drops retry three times, then page the feeds channel. For the security review: file pickup is SFTP, but the manifest validation call goes over HTTPS and needs the bearer token below.

login token, tagef-fahag: eyJhbGciOiJIUzI1NiIsInR5cCI6IkpXVCJ9.eyJzdWIiOiIq4q7_ZIn0.Wf_Z_J0O

- Temporary site (Harrow Vane renovation): new starters report to Unit 9, Calder Mews, not the main building, until works finish. Meet them at the unit door at 09:00 — there is no reception. Show them the kitchenette, the shared printers, and the fire exit through the yard. Parking is street-only; warn them about the permit zone. Lockers are first-come. The unit's side entrance uses a keypad — give them the code below.

door code, tajof-kageg: bdg-QVDCE-3